Transaction 58bf6b93a29639cea4683c8498bff938f371cb9881bf8e7d0a6655824349f6b9
1 Input
1 Output
-
58bf6b93a29639cea4683c8498bff938f371cb9881bf8e7d0a6655824349f6b9:0
- value
- 7020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1045f337b3b2a7090143c205a2bfbd41a5d60174 OP_EQUAL
- address
- 33B4Xq359zD4rNAongHHGvcrNkytnrhqR2